Output db26b7c153dfa9780c4e5b225326c8e8a11aa4cc030e3f8ea90b6bf4b86d2840:1

value
77020392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e76bc67156e54f92ea8b9084b40688085acec87a OP_EQUAL
address
MUzoS6Lk4f8Zf7HAJcj7j7pNW14Gw3hqtx
transaction
db26b7c153dfa9780c4e5b225326c8e8a11aa4cc030e3f8ea90b6bf4b86d2840
spent
true